The UCI announced Friday that its Ethics Commission has determined that Doltcini-Van Eyck Directeur Marc Bracke is guilty of violations to the Code of Ethics following formal complaints of harassment alleged by two female riders. 168澳洲5最新开奖结果:Marion Sicot and 168澳洲5最新开奖结果:Sara Youmans, separately, filed formal complaints with the Ethics Com༺mission after Bracke requested images of them in their "panti♌es and bra" and "bikini."

"The Union Cycliste Internationale (UCI) announces that its Ethics Commission has issued its report on the case involving Mr Marc Bracke, general manager ꩲof the UCI Continental Women's Team Doltcini-Van Eyck-Proximus Continental Team, concerning allegations of harassment reported by two female riders," read the UCI’s official statement.
